UAE Expats & Used Cars: Understanding Your Insurance Needs
For several residents living in the UAE and considering a secondhand vehicle, knowing auto protection is absolutely critical. Purchasing a used automobile presents particular challenges, and your insurance policy must appropriately reflect those. It’s never to assume that a standard policy will suffice; you need to carefully review the conditions. Here's what you should consider:
- Third-Party Liability: This is generally mandatory by law and covers damage or injury caused to someone else.
- Comprehensive Coverage: Think about this option for broader protection, including theft, acts of nature, and damage to your own vehicle.
- Vehicle Value & Depreciation: Used cars lose value quickly; ensure your policy accurately reflects the current value of your car.
- Inspection Reports: Some providers may request an inspection report to evaluate the vehicle’s condition.
Avoid neglecting these key factors; proper insurance can save you from significant expenses in the event of an accident. Always compare quotes from various companies to find the best deal and ensure adequate protection.
Navigating Used Car Insurance Costs in Dubai as an Expat
As an expat to Dubai, securing affordable car insurance for your used vehicle can feel like a daunting undertaking. Quite a few factors impact the price , beyond just the make and model of your vehicle. Your copyright , chosen plan levels, and even your nationality can all play a substantial role. Recognizing these influences is crucial to finding the best deal. To help you control expenses, here's what you need to consider:
- Vehicle Age & Condition: Older vehicles often incur higher premiums due to potential repair costs and safety concerns.
- Coverage Options: Comprehensive coverage is typically more expensive than third-party liability; weigh your needs against the associated cost.
- No Claims Bonus (NCB): Building up a good NCB history can significantly reduce your future insurance payments .
- Insurance Provider Comparison: Don’t settle for the first quote – shop around and compare offerings from multiple insurance companies.
- Nationality & Residency Status: Insurance providers may assess risk differently based on nationality and residency type, affecting your rate.
Be aware that Dubai’s regulations require mandatory third-party liability coverage, but opting for more comprehensive protection can provide invaluable peace of mind while navigating the roads. Finally, careful research and comparison are key to achieving affordable used car insurance as an expat in Dubai.
